Are You Ready to Lead?The rigorous, nine month Leadership Westchester curriculum is designed to sharpen your leadership skills and give you an in depth understanding of how non-profits work. In short, it:
- Exposes you to leadership concepts taught at the top business schools
- Gives you a thorough understanding of non-profit board responsibilities and key management tools to help you become a valuable resource for nonprofits
- Helps you prioritize what issues truly matter to you and your community and how you can make an important impact on others
- Brings you into a network of top leaders in the nonprofit and for-profit worlds.
